package deployments
import (
"encoding/json"
"fmt"
stdio "io"
"strings"
"time"
"github.com/Scalingo/cli/config"
"github.com/Scalingo/go-scalingo/debug"
"github.com/Scalingo/go-scalingo"
"golang.org/x/net/websocket"
"gopkg.in/errgo.v1"
)
type StreamOpts struct {
AppName string
DeploymentID string
}
type deployEvent struct {
ID string `json:"id"`
Type string `json:"type"`
Data json.RawMessage `json:"data"`
}
type logData struct {
Content string `json:"content"`
}
type statusData struct {
Content string `json:"Status"`
}
// We can stream the deployment logs of an application, or we can stream the logs of a specific
// deployments.
// The StreamOpts.DeploymentID argument is optional.
func Stream(opts *StreamOpts) error {
c, err := config.ScalingoClient()
if err != nil {
return errgo.Notef(err, "fail to get Scalingo client")
}
app, err := c.AppsShow(opts.AppName)
if err != nil {
return errgo.Mask(err, errgo.Any)
}
debug.Println("Opening socket to: " + app.Links.DeploymentsStream)
conn, err := c.DeploymentStream(app.Links.DeploymentsStream)
if err != nil {
return errgo.Mask(err, errgo.Any)
}
// This method can focus on one given deployment and will on display events
// related to this deployment
currentDeployment := &scalingo.Deployment{
ID: opts.DeploymentID,
}
// If the method is called without any specific deployment, ie. `scalingo
// deployment-follow` all events from all deployments will be displayed
anyDeployment := currentDeployment.ID == ""
// Statuses is a map of deploymentID -> current status of the deployment
// Why are we keeping it? To be able to say when a new 'status' event arrives
// Deployment X status has changed from 'building' to 'pushing' for instance.
statuses := map[string]string{}
for {
var event deployEvent
err := websocket.JSON.Receive(conn, &event)
if err != nil {
conn.Close()
if err == stdio.EOF {
debug.Println("Remote server broke the connection, reconnecting")
for err != nil {
conn, err = c.DeploymentStream(app.Links.DeploymentsStream)
time.Sleep(time.Second * 1)
}
continue
} else {
return errgo.Mask(err, errgo.Any)
}
} else {
switch event.Type {
case "ping":
case "log":
// If we stream logs of a specific deployment and this event is not about this one
if !anyDeployment && event.ID != currentDeployment.ID {
continue
}
var logData logData
err := json.Unmarshal(event.Data, &logData)
if err != nil {
config.C.Logger.Println(err)
continue
}
fmt.Println("[LOG] " + strings.TrimSpace(logData.Content))
case "status":
// If we stream logs of a specific deployment and this event is not about this one
if !anyDeployment && event.ID != currentDeployment.ID {
continue
}
var statusData statusData
err := json.Unmarshal(event.Data, &statusData)
if err != nil {
config.C.Logger.Println(err)
continue
}
if statuses[event.ID] == "" {
fmt.Println("[STATUS] New status: " + statusData.Content)
} else {
fmt.Println("[STATUS] New status: " + statuses[event.ID] + " → " + statusData.Content)
}
statuses[event.ID] = statusData.Content
if !anyDeployment && scalingo.IsFinishedString(scalingo.DeploymentStatus(statusData.Content)) {
return nil
}
case "new":
var newData map[string]*scalingo.Deployment
err := json.Unmarshal(event.Data, &newData)
if err != nil {
config.C.Logger.Println(err)
continue
}
newDeployment := newData["deployment"]
if newDeployment.ID == currentDeployment.ID {
currentDeployment = newDeployment
}
if anyDeployment || newDeployment.ID == currentDeployment.ID {
fmt.Println("[NEW] New deploy: " + newDeployment.ID + " from " + newDeployment.User.Username)
}
}
}
}
}
